Sales Representative - Arizona - Injury Prevention
Sage Sales Representative
As a Sage Sales Representative at Stryker, you will be at the forefront of promoting and selling our Sage products. You will drive the sale of innovative products that are designed to address preventable never-events, while maximizing efficiency and profitability for healthcare facilities. Your role will involve building and maintaining strong customer relationships, addressing inquiries, negotiating pricing, and managing orders seamlessly. By staying informed on industry trends, competitor activity, and regulatory shifts, you’ll position Stryker’s products effectively in the marketplace. You’ll also have the opportunity to exceed sales targets, monitor your performance, and collaborate with marketing and support teams to drive business growth and success. As a Sage Sales Representative, you are driven to solve real problems and make healthcare better for our customers and the patients they serve.
What you will do
Continue experience in sales or clinical setting.
Achieve your assigned quota by building and maintaining a working relationship with key influencers in accounts, distributor contacts and end-users for continued defense of your base of business.
Become the resident Sage expert as you work with a sophisticated audience of clinical specialists, nurses, educators and administrators. Your knowledge not only of your own products, but of competitors’ offerings, builds credibility with your customers.
Focus on customer satisfaction by demonstrating teamwork and empowerment, solving problems through a consultative approach, operating with honesty and integrity and providing a highly responsive and unsurpassed level of customer service.
Drive protocol and process improvement by partnering with your customers to enhance outcomes and deliver clinical and financial improvements.
Establish yourself as a consultant to your customer by bringing a high level of clinical knowledge and overall healthcare insights.
Have knowledge of marketing, market research, new product development, new product introduction, Profit and Loss (P&L) management, and field testing.
What you need
Required :
High school diploma and 5+ years of professional experience.
Preferred:
Bachelor’s Degree
Additional Information:
A valid driver’s license in the state of residence and a good driving record is required.
At times, may be required to move, set up and demonstrate equipment weighing up to 50 pounds - reach, push, or pull in order to accomplish job accountabilities.
May involve prolonged periods of stooping, kneeling, crouching, bending, sitting, standing, and/or crawling as appropriate.
Coordination of the eye, hand and foot movement with an ability to grasp by hand and meet cognitive demands to include visual and auditory discrimination / memory, reading ability and memory retention.
May handle various materials including but limited to: durcot fabric, nylon fabric, Velcro, zippers, product components comprised of rubber, metals and coated products.
This role is 100% commission and is eligible for bonuses + benefits.
